Regina Pullover Sweater Knitting Pattern by Berroco – Chunky Weight, Intermediate Level
The Regina pullover is a stylish, relaxed-fit sweater pattern from Berroco Book #417, designed by the Berroco Design Team. This intermediate-level knitting pattern is available as a downloadable PDF and is worked in chunky-weight yarn for a cozy, substantial fabric with satisfying speed on the needles. With eight sizes ranging from a 36½" to 66" finished bust and a recommended 2–4" of positive ease, Regina is designed to fit a wide range of bodies comfortably and flatteringly.
What Is Being Made
Regina is a pullover sweater with a fitted-to-relaxed silhouette. The lower body features a slightly tapered shape, as the lower edge circumference (ranging from 30" to 59¼") is notably narrower than the bust, giving the garment a gentle A-line or shaped quality rather than a boxy tube. Finished lengths range from 18" to 22½" depending on size, making this a classic, hip-grazing pullover length. The sample shown in the pattern is knitted in size 36½" using the colorway #3150 Harissa.
Construction Techniques
Regina uses a smart combination of construction methods that intermediate knitters will find both instructive and enjoyable:
- Bottom-up construction: The sweater begins at the lower edge and is built upward, which allows knitters to easily adjust length before the underarm division.
- Worked in the round: The body is cast on and worked as a single seamless piece in the round up to the underarms, minimizing side seaming and creating smooth, uninterrupted stockinette fabric.
- Divided and worked flat: At the underarms, the body is divided for the back and fronts, which are then worked back and forth in rows — a classic technique that allows for armhole and neckline shaping.
- Seamed finishing: The pattern is categorized as a seamed construction, meaning some assembly is required to join the finished pieces, giving the garment structure and a polished, tailored finish.
- Shaping with increases: The body incorporates a series of M1R and M1L increases (Make 1 Right and Make 1 Left) worked at regular intervals to create the gradual flare from the lower edge up to the full bust circumference. These paired increases are placed symmetrically at each side seam marker for a clean, mirrored shaping effect.
Stitches Used
Regina is primarily a straightforward stockinette project, making it approachable for intermediate knitters who are comfortable working in the round and managing simple shaping. The stitches and techniques include:
- Stockinette stitch (St st): The main fabric of the sweater body, worked as knit rounds in the round and knit/purl rows when working flat.
- Purl rounds: Used at the very beginning of the body to create a subtle textural detail or turning ridge at the lower edge, adding a refined finishing touch.
- M1R and M1L increases: Directional make-one increases used throughout the body shaping to expand the stitch count evenly and invisibly.
- Stitch markers: Two markers of different colors are used to distinguish the beginning-of-round marker from the side seam marker — a helpful organizational detail called out explicitly in the pattern.
- Holding stitches on waste yarn: Underarm stitches are placed on waste yarn rather than bound off, which is a technique commonly used to facilitate a three-needle bind-off or seamless underarm grafting later in finishing.
